Yeah I'm after some kind of glitchy/mashup/mayhem tools. Komplete has some OK ones, I can hack a simple glitcher together with their step sequencer modulating a volume pedal, and they have some beat mashing type stuff, but it's pretty basic with not many parameters to tweak. I downloaded the free DBlue Glitch VST a while ago and that's pretty cool but I could not seem to tempo sync it and besides it's been overused to death.
